DIY Tesla Coil (Up to 30,000V) | High Voltage Plasma at 20V DC
In this video, I build a simple Tesla coil that produces high voltage plasma using only a 20V DC power supply. This compact DIY project can generate visible plasma discharge and even ignite a match.
Step-by-step build includes:
Secondary coil (~1200 turns, 0.2 mm wire)
Primary coil (2 turns, 2.5 mm wire)
8N60 MOSFET
SF28 flyback diode
10K resistor (gate protection)
47µF 50V capacitor (power stabilization)
12V zener diode (gate protection)
5K potentiometer (tuning control)
The coil is wound on a cardboard tube (paper towel roll), and the topload is wrapped with aluminum foil.
The potentiometer is used for tuning. Start from the middle position and adjust for the best performance.
